当前研究兴趣与成就:
Jan Traas教授关注顶端分生组织的功能,尤其是花形态发生。他的研究既涉及模型植物(主要是拟南芥)也涉及农学相关的植物。他目前正在整理一套广泛的方法,包括分子遗传学、细胞生物学、生物物理学和计算模型。他的团队是最早建立实时成像的团队之一。他对了解机械和生物化学如何影响植物发育过程中产生特定形态做出重大贡献。
报告摘要:The shoot apical meristem (SAM) continuously generates leaves, flowers, and branches in higher plants. In the past decades, many components of the gene regulatory networks in the SAM have been identified. However, little is known about the spatiotemporal coordination between gene expression patterns and growth at cellular resolution. This lack of understanding is mainly due to the lack of comprehensive quantification of organ wide cell properties over time with regards to the underlying molecular networks. We address this problem in early flower development of Arabidopsis thaliana using high resolution confocal time lapse imaging, combined with genetic and biophysical approaches. Hereby we are focusing on the cell wall, which plays a central role in the control of growth rates and growth directions.
